Description:

As a Unit Clerk, you will be responsible for the efficient flow of communication between health professionals, departments, patients and families while maintaining confidentiality of patient information. You will also be responsible for a variety of administrative tasks which may include reception, greeting and directing visitors, patients and health professionals, maintaining patient records and charts, transcribing and processing physician orders as well as scheduling patient tests and/or treatments.

You will also be responsible for performing a range of administrative activities in support of the unit.

Required Qualifications:

Completion of Grade 12 or equivalent.

Completion of an accredited Unit Clerk Course or equivalent training program.
